Abstract

The utility model provides a horizontal type furnace wall fire view door. The horizontal type furnace wall fire view door comprises a fire view door body, a seal cover, a built-in blocking plate and a sealing gasket, wherein the fire view door body is fixedly connected to a furnace wall, the seal cover is fixed on the fire view door body, the built-in blocking plate is installed at a port of the furnace wall, the sealing gasket is installed at a contact position of the fire view door body and the seal cover, the inside of the fire view door body further comprises a protection component, the protection component is installed at the outer side of the built-in blocking plate and sequentially comprises protection glass, a splash-proof filter screen, a window blocking plate and a rain-covering plate from inside to outside, the lower portion of the fire view door body is provided with air holes, the upper portion of the fire view door body is provided with a ventilation bent pipe, and two sides of the fire view door body are respectively provided with a handle which is connected with the built-in blocking plate into an integration. The horizontal type furnace wall fire view door takes protection of people and the fire view door body into full account, and can be widely applied to various heating furnaces operated at negative pressure.

Technical field
The utility model relates to a kind of accessory of petroleum refining equipment, is specifically related to horizontal fireplace observation door.
Background technology
In the heating furnace accessory, observation door is the most frequently used arriving and the maximum parts of frequency of exposure, and every day, switch made that the sealing surface of observation door is impaired for several times, became one of the source of leaking out of heating furnace.
The characteristics of tradition observation door are following:
1) surface of traditional observation door and temperature on every side are all very high usually, can cause that surface of steel plate is out of shape even lining comes off, steel plate burns.
2) observation door that has is provided with heat screen, temporarily can solve the overheated problem in surface, but inconvenient operation.The heat screen temperature is high, have in addition up to 700 ℃, the danger that has pair human body to damage.And heat screen is forgotten sometimes and is dosed, or because of carelessness is pulled in the stove, is equivalent to not add heat screen.
3) observation door heat screen under the state of opening is outside, faces human body, easily human body is damaged.
4) observation door must be opened the observation door lid when observing flame, is not closed completely thereby cause, and has the slit between observation door and the frame, and cold air is inhaled in the stove because of action of negative pressure in the stove.Because leak out in the observation door place, do not participate in burning, make troubles for the oxygen content control of heating furnace, thereby influence the thermal efficiency of stove.
5) observation door has only a common lid, only is equivalent on the furnace wall, open a hole, and between the operating period, face possibly directly contact with heat radiation the people, though be the negative pressure stove, the situation complicacy can not produce to extraradial situation unavoidably in the stove.

Compare with the prior art patent, the observation door of the utility model is embedded on the heating furnace outer wall, and observation door main body 1 is fixed by bolts on the furnace wall, and capping 15 is affixed through bolt and observation door main body 1, and the two contact portion is tight with ceramic cloth pad.
Be provided with internal baffle 12 and the interlock of handle 5 one in observation door main body 1 inside near a side of thermal source; Internal baffle 12 is fixed with handle 5 usefulness screws, and internal baffle 12 is in closure state when flat, and pull handle 5 is lifted it can observe situation in the stove; Unclamp spanner; Utilization is played the influence of protection heat radiation to cover plate 17 from the recondition closure state, prevents that cover plate 17 is owing to internal-external temperature difference takes place broken greatly.
Cover plate 17 usefulness compressing tablets 14 are tight with ceramic cloth fixed bolster; Play the protection heat radiation to seeing fiery people's face protection; One deck splashproof filter screen 18 is outwards arranged again, fixes with form baffle plate 19 and ceramic cloth, in case play cover plate broken situation under; Minimizing can stop a large amount of glass fragments to the infringement of human body.
Outermost layer is a lid rain plate 21, is installed on the form baffle plate 19 with hinge 3, prevents that rainwater from getting in the observation door, avoids glass to burst.
An air-vent 22 is left in observation door main body 1 bottom, from then on can draw bend pipe and play and prevent function jet and dehumidifying, from a plurality of aspects protection users' safety.
The beneficial effect that the utility model brings is following:
1) takes into full account protection to the people
The utility model has installed cover plate additional; When producing special circumstances, can protect the people to escape injury, in case special circumstances cause glass breakage to splash, outer field splashproof filter screen also can play the certain protection effect; When the setting of ventilation bend pipe makes the bend pipe of drawing that the gas ejection arranged under barotropic state; Spray to the furnace wall and can not cause damage, and ventilation bend pipe opening down, can prevent that rainwater is splashed into human body; Play preventing jet, dehumidifying, hydronic effect, protected user's safety from a plurality of aspects.
2) multiple Self-Protection Subsystem
The utility model protects on to greatest extent that the protection to observation door self also has consideration on user's the basis, and to reduce thermal-radiating influence, filter screen is cover glass from the outside from inboard cover glass for built-in baffle plate.Lid rain plate prevents in the too much access door of steam result of use to be exerted an influence.Air-vent also can prevent in the influence of barotropic state downstream to glass.
3) baffle design of uniqueness
The baffle plate of the utility model is closed under peacetime state, has kept the overall tightness of stove, has protected outer field glass when reducing thermal loss.Under the drive of spanner, open, the people can see through glass and observe the situation in the stove, can under the state of deadweight, revert to initial position after unclamping.
